TCR-JANUS engager proteins enable bispecific targeting to overcome tumor heterogeneity in TCR-T cell therapy
Chenxi Cheng1,2, Ting Liang2, Pengju Yao1
1Innovative Vaccine and Immunotherapy Research Center, the Second Affiliated Hospital, Zhejiang University School of Medicine, Hangzhou, Zhejiang, China.
Abstract:
T cell receptor (TCR)-based immunotherapy is limited by tumor antigen heterogeneity, which frequently leads to relapse. We developed a bispecific TCR-JANUS engager that functions synergistically with TCR engineered T cells (TCR-T). In contrast to conventional T cell engagers targeting CD3, TCR-JANUS engages both the variable region of a transgenic TCR (TRBV) and a tumor surface antigen. Using a model system targeting a humanized KRAS-G12V-specific TCR and trophoblast cell surface antigen 2 (Trop2), we show that TCR-JANUS effectively redirects TCR-T cells to lyse Trop2-expressing tumor cells while preserving intrinsic specificity toward the cognate pHLA target, thereby enabling simultaneous dual-antigen recognition. In heterogeneous tumor models, the combination of TCR-JANUS with TCR-T cells, an integrated system termed T Cell Dual Arsenal Recon, potently suppressed tumor growth by clearing antigenically divergent populations. Moreover, TCR-JANUS maintained enhanced T cell functionality with reduced exhaustion compared to anti-CD3-based engagers upon chronic stimulation. Together, this approach offers a targeted and durable strategy to overcome antigenic heterogeneity, expanding the clinical prospects of TCR-T cell therapy for solid tumors.
